Launch Tech Surges Ahead in 1H25: Record Overseas Revenue, Software Boom, and Attractive Dividends Signal Strong Outlook
Company Overview: Launch Tech Company Ltd (2488 HK)
Launch Tech Company Ltd stands at the forefront of the automotive aftermarket sector, specializing in advanced diagnostic and scan tools, calibration equipment, and cutting-edge diagnostic software for automotive repair businesses. With a robust global footprint and a growing emphasis on AI-powered solutions, Launch Tech has positioned itself as a leader in intelligent automotive diagnostics.

Stellar 1H25 Results: Double-Digit Growth in Revenue and Net Profit
Launch Tech delivered an impressive performance in the first half of 2025, with revenue climbing 9.8% year-on-year to Rmb981.7 million and net profit soaring by 27.7% to Rmb194.7 million. This robust growth was powered by record-breaking overseas revenues, an expanding software and data services segment, stringent cost controls, and lower impairment losses.

Growth Drivers: Overseas Expansion and High-Margin Software
- Overseas Revenue: Hit a record Rmb746 million (including e-commerce), representing a significant 76% of total revenue.
- Software Purchases: Surged by 28% year-on-year to Rmb104 million, highlighting the company’s successful shift toward high-margin, recurring revenue streams.
- Remote Diagnostic Services: Revenue jumped 53% to Rmb8.7 million, reinforcing Launch Tech’s leadership in intelligent diagnostics.
- Automotive Data Business: Recorded a remarkable 61% growth, with revenue rising to Rmb7.9 million.
Shareholder Rewards: Higher Dividends and Buybacks
Launch Tech is delivering substantial returns to shareholders:
- Interim Dividend Per Share: Rmb31.0 cents in 1H25.
- Dividend Payout Ratio: Increased to 65% (from 55% in 1H24).
- Share Buyback: Approximately 3 million shares repurchased in 1H25, equivalent to 0.7% of total outstanding shares.
Operational Excellence: Customer Engagement and Cost Control
- Customer Training: Conducted 6,201 global training sessions in 1H25, more than double the 2,892 sessions held in 2024, to enhance distributor and end-customer knowledge.
- Service System: Established an intelligent, localized, and grid-based service network to continuously boost user satisfaction.
- Cost Management: Despite increased investment in AI and customer engagement, operating expense to core revenue ratio dropped by 1ppt year-on-year to 30% in 1H25, reflecting strong cost discipline.
Positive Outlook for 2H25 and Beyond
Management projects a bullish trajectory for the remainder of 2025, supported by:
- Continued Overseas Expansion: Sustained momentum in international markets.
- Software & Data Services: Ongoing development of LAUNCH AI and expansion of the super remote diagnostics platform transaction volume.
- Efficiency Improvements: Further operating cost optimization through enhanced work processes and AI integration.
